Asphalt overlaying services involve applying a new layer of asphalt over an existing driveway or parking lot surface. This process helps restore the appearance and functionality of paved areas without the need for complete removal and replacement. Contractors typically prepare the existing surface by cleaning and repairing any minor cracks or imperfections before laying down the fresh asphalt. The result is a smoother, more durable surface that can extend the lifespan of the pavement and improve its overall look.

This service is particularly effective for addressing common pavement problems such as surface cracking, minor potholes, and uneven textures. Over time, exposure to weather, traffic, and natural settling can cause asphalt surfaces to deteriorate, leading to safety hazards and unsightly appearances. Asphalt overlaying can help solve these issues by providing a new protective layer that seals cracks and fills minor surface imperfections, reducing the risk of further damage and the need for more extensive repairs down the line.

The overview below groups typical Asphalt Overlaying proj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Olympia, WA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Small Repairs - Typically range from $250-$600 for minor patching or crack filling on residential driveways and walkways.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, though costs can vary based on size and surface condition.

Surface Overlay - The cost for asphalt overlay projects generally falls between $1,000-$3,500 for standard driveways or parking areas. Larger, more complex overlays may reach $4,000 or more, but most projects are priced within this range.

Extensive Resurfacing - Larger, more involved overlay jobs, such as commercial lots or extensive residential areas, often cost between $4,000-$8,000. These projects tend to push into higher tiers when the size or complexity increases significantly.

Full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of asphalt can range from $5,000-$15,000 or higher, depending on the size and scope. Many local contractors handle projects in this range, with larger sites reaching the upper end of the spectrum.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
